CometCAD is a free, open-source 2D CAD program for Windows, Linux and Mac. It has basic 2D drafting and design features for architectural drawings, mechanical drawings, floor plans, electrical diagrams and more. It's lightweight and easy to use for simple 2D CAD tasks.
OrCAD is a suite of electronic design automation software used for printed circuit board, integrated circuit, and programmable logic design. It includes schematic capture, simulation, PCB layout, auto-routing, and manufacturing outputs.
